Tower Grove Park
Log Number: MA-259583-OMS-26
Tower Grove Park will strengthen the conservation and long-term care of its collection of 7,900 trees by acquiring a spider lift to enable safe, efficient, year-round maintenance. The new equipment will supplement the more limited use of a bucket truck and reduce the need for staff to climb trees to perform pruning and dead-wooding requirements. In addition to purchasing the new lift, the museum will train forestry staff in its operation; conduct enhanced tree inspections and routine and structural pruning; update the digital arboretum inventory; and implement related tree care activities including removals, plant health care, soil conditioning, and replanting. The project will support improved stewardship of the collections, operational efficiency, and a safer environment for staff and visitors.
